Paediatric Advanced Nurse Practitioner x 2

Band 8a

The post holder will be able to autonomously undertake assessment and treatment of paediatric patients in the Paediatric Emergency Department who present with an illness and/or injury; to determine a clinical diagnosis, treatment and appropriate discharge within their professional boundaries and in line with training, skills and competencies.

The post holder will be a source of clinical expertise to less experienced staff, enhancing the teams' skills and knowledge, and work in partnership within a multi-disciplinary team.

Main duties of the job

Will be able to autonomously see and treat children presenting to the emergency department with illness and/or injuries

Take a comprehensive history from the presenting patient and/or accompanying carer/relative as appropriate

Undertake a complete physical examination relevant to the presenting complaint

Be able to formulate a differential diagnosis and order further appropriate investigations as required

Be competent in interpreting results of investigations ordered blood tests and x-rays

Work towards a prescribing qualification or be able to prescribe medication for patients as needed in line with the Trust's prescribing guidelines

Discharge patients home with a complete plan of care and ensure safety net information given and understood

Refer patients on for further investigations/opinion as needed. Liaise with the Emergency Department and/or speciality teams within Croydon Health Care as required

Liaise with other members of the multi-disciplinary team members as needed

About us

Croydon Health Services NHS Trust provide hospital and community services from a number of community and specialist clinics throughout Croydon. The Trust was formed on 1st August 2010 through the integration of Croydon Community Health Services and Mayday Healthcare NHS Trust. Around 4,100 staff provide services for a population of over 360,000 people who are relatively young with a high level of ethnic main hospital site, Croydon University Hospital is one of the busiest in London.
